The size of Greta is approximately 20.7 square kilometres. It has 2 parks covering nearly 1.2% of total area. The population of Greta in 2016 was 2830 people. By 2021 the population was 3349 showing a population growth of 18.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Greta is 0-9 years. Households in Greta are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Greta work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 78.40% of the homes in Greta were owner-occupied compared with 74.00% in 2016.
Greta has 1,943 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Greta have seen a 99.47%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 33.96% increase. As at 31 March 2026:
